Definitions and Meaning of magistrate in English

Wordnet

magistrate (n)

a lay judge or civil authority who administers the law (especially one who conducts a court dealing with minor offenses)

Webster

magistrate (n.)

A person clothed with power as a public civil officer; a public civil officer invested with the executive government, or some branch of it.
